BYD Unveils Denza N9: A High-Tech Luxury SUV To Challenge BMW and Mercedes

BYD has introduced its priciest Denza N9 model, with a price tag between $54,000 and $62,000, positioning it as a strong contender against BMW and Mercedes-Benz in China’s luxury EV industry. This premium SUV is available in both plug-in hybrid and all-electric configurations, featuring a state-of-the-art three-motor system that generates up to 322 hp.
The N9 is equipped with BYD’s cutting-edge God’s Eye autonomous system, 128-line lidar technology, and even an onboard drone to enhance driving assistance. It offers remote parking and an ultra-fast charging option, which allows for a full recharge in just 19 minutes. With a remarkable 809-mile (1,302 km) range under CLTC standards, it sets a new benchmark for long-range EVs.
Chinese EV makers, including BYD, Li Auto, and Xpeng, are making significant strides in the high-end vehicle market, pushing major global brands aside. Luxury automakers like Mercedes-Benz, BMW, and Audi are struggling to maintain their market share in China as local companies continue to advance in EV technology.
